It was a over a year ago, but as I recall there is a adapter fitting made by Russell that allows the use of a -4AN s/s line with the C4 master to the LS slave. I did an 4th gen LS1 F-body bellhousing, and for a clutch I did an Monster LT1-S twin disc for 4th gen LS1 F-body, the slave was included with the clutch kit as was the flywheel.
The clutch pedal is very light and easy to use, probably 70% lighter than it was prior to the swap.
I can shift at above 7000rpm so it seems to work well.
